
These were the best jokes as 20,000 FC Köln fans descended on Arsenal’s Emirates Stadium, despite the German side only having a 3,000 allocation.
Kick-off was delayed by an hour as the Gunners’ opening Europa League fixture was marred by ugly scenes outside the ground, with many away supporters attempting to sneak in.
Despite going in 0-1 down at half time, Arsenal eventually triumphed 3-1 thanks to goals from Sead Kolašinac, Alexis Sánchez and Héctor Bellerín.
But the main talking point was the hordes of FC Köln fans whose behaviour almost led to the fixture getting called off.
